Performance Optimization Approach

Start with run-length economics and design intent. For short-run, personalized, and On-Demand projects with variable data, Digital Printing wins on setup and speed to press. For Long-Run brand kits or national rollouts with locked art, Offset Printing remains efficient beyond a practical break-even often in the 250–500 card range per version, depending on stock and finishing. UV-LED Printing is a strong middle-ground when fast curing and scuff resistance matter on coated stocks. If you plan to order business cards staples via an e-commerce workflow, clarify whether the job will route to Digital or Offset so your specs (coatings, spot color strategy) align from day one.

Organize production into a “one day, one look” rule: any campaign variation printed in the same day should share the same calibrated press and conditions. When teams follow that discipline, FPY% tends to land around 90–95% (versus 80–85% in loosely controlled setups), and waste rates settle in the 3–6% band. Your mileage will vary with operator skill and complexity of finishes, but the direction is clear. There’s a catch—this approach can compress scheduling flexibility, so set expectations with stakeholders early.

As for the common question—“how to make a digital business card” that still looks premium—treat it like any variable-data label job. Keep image-heavy backgrounds conservative, standardize barcodes or QR under ISO/IEC 18004, and build versioning logic into your workflow. Digital changeovers typically sit in the 5–10 minute range once recipes and presets are dialed, which protects windows for last-minute personalization without derailing the day’s plan.

Calibration and Standardization

Lock in a shared appearance aim. G7 and ISO 12647 give you a common target across Digital, UV-LED, and Offset. On press, calibrate weekly (every 5–7 days in active use) and verify with control bars. Aim for ΔE (2000) ≤ 2–3 on solids and keep gray balance within your defined window. It’s not glamorous, but nothing holds brand color together better than a repeatable schedule and a simple dashboard that operators trust.

File handoff is where many card programs drift. Build a naming convention for versions, lock spot definitions, and document fallback CMYK recipes. If your studio uses a business card template psd, include a read-me layer with trim, bleed, overprint, and finishing call-outs. When moving a spot to CMYK on Digital Printing, decide centrally—don’t leave it to a late-night operator. That single choice can change the deck.

Proof strategy matters. Soft-proof where speed is critical, but reserve hard proofs for new stocks, new coatings, and any metallic/foil effect. Yes, it adds a day or two. The trade-off: fewer surprises, fewer reprints, and a calmer post-launch review.

Color Accuracy and Consistency

Decide early on spot color policy. True spot on Offset is straightforward; on Digital or UV-LED, simulate with a managed library and closed-loop spectrophotometry. When presses run with live measurement and correction, across-shift drift often stays within ΔE 1–2 for brand solids. Watch finishing: Soft-Touch Coating and Lamination shift perceived saturation, and Spot UV can alter contrast. Test the stack—ink system, cure, and finish—in the exact order you’ll run.

Think about reflectance like a credit card in business lighting. High-gloss cards can look deeper but also glare under store LEDs, and camera phones may overexpose QR areas. Keep critical type out of flood UV, and if you must, raise point size or tracking slightly to preserve legibility under glare. Small adjustments beat post-launch regrets.

Substrate Selection Criteria

Match stock to brand personality and process. For a classic, tactile feel, uncoated Paperboard in the 14–18pt range pairs well with Digital Printing (watch dot gain) and Offset (watch ink holdout). Coated stocks love UV-LED for fast cure and rub resistance. If you plan Embossing or Debossing, confirm caliper recovery and fiber direction. Foil Stamping on a smooth coated base yields cleaner edges; on textured stocks, expect a softer edge and proof it.

Planning specialty formats like staples magnetic business cards? Magnetized substrates (often 0.3–0.5 mm flexible magnet) call for slower transport and firm ink anchorage—UV Ink is common here. Expect line speed to be 15–25% lower than paperboard, and verify die-cutting tolerances before locking quantities. Magnetic stack weight affects packing; work with logistics to avoid corner dents and demagnetization during transit.

Sustainability isn’t only about a logo on the back. If you need certification, spec FSC for paper stocks and document chain of custody. For coatings, consider Low-Migration Ink when cards are handled in food-adjacent settings. And if your procurement team asks about payback on instrumentation, color control investments usually land in the 9–18 month window through fewer re-makes and steadier throughput. Results vary, but the cost story is often pragmatic.
